From Tides to Tsunamis: Understanding Ocean Dynamics
The vast and dynamic water is a powerful force, constantly moving with rhythms that impact life on Earth. The rhythmic rise and fall of tides are driven by the gravitational force of the moon and sun, creating predictable patterns that shape coastal ecosystems. Conversely, tsunamis are catastrophic rises triggered by sudden movements in the ocean floor, releasing immense energy that can devastate coastlines.

Mapping the Seafloor and Beyond: The Tools of Oceanography
Unraveling the mysteries regarding the ocean depths requires an arsenal featuring sophisticated tools. From traditional methods like sonar to cutting-edge technologies including, oceanographers employ a diverse range of instruments to explore this vast and unknown realm.
Remotely operated vehicles (ROVs) and autonomous underwater vehicles (AUVs) provide real-time observations, capturing stunning imagery and invaluable scientific data. Meanwhile, hydrographic charting techniques, often using sonar technology, create detailed maps for the ocean floor, revealing its complex topography.
Moreover, instruments like flow profilers measure water currents and tides, providing crucial insights regarding ocean circulation patterns. The data gathered by these tools contributes to our understanding of marine ecosystems, climate change impacts, and the geological history to the oceans.

Yet, these watery realms face unprecedented pressures as human activity affects their health on a global scale.
- Pollution from industrial runoff and agricultural practices is contaminating marine habitats, threatening the survival of countless species.
- Overfishing depletes fish populations faster than they can replenish themselves, disrupting delicate food chains and undermining the livelihoods of millions who depend on seafood.
- Climate change is causing ocean temperatures to increase, leading to coral bleaching, habitat loss, and altered migration patterns for marine animals.
